...Local industries include pharmaceutical, brewing, and electrical appliance factories, and many other related companies. The area has also developed as a tourist destination, centering on Ohito Onsen (simple hot spring, 65°C), which first gushed forth in 1949. There is also Shiroyama, known as a rock climbing spot, a golf course with a great view located in Fuji-Hakone-Izu National Park, and a Western Orchid Park on the banks of the Kano River.
